楼主: jnj1204
630 3

[问答] 随机森林排名 [推广有奖]

  • 0关注
  • 0粉丝

高中生

22%

还不是VIP/贵宾

-

威望
0
论坛币
0 个
通用积分
0
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
180 点
帖子
17
精华
0
在线时间
16 小时
注册时间
2021-4-13
最后登录
2023-4-24

楼主
jnj1204 发表于 2023-1-26 06:31:19 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
您好,我用随机森林来预测是否一名运动员将入选奥运会,结果用0来表示没有入选,1表示是入选。我得到了预测结果,比如a 是0 b是1 c是1 ,请问如何来判断b的入选可能性高还是c的入选可能性高呢;例如给他们最后预测结果是1的人排个名次,第一名是最有可能入选的。可以在之前的随机森林模型上改善吗。感谢
二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:随机森林 可能性 奥运会 运动员 林模型 随机森林 随机森林算法 随机森林回归 改进随机森林

回帖推荐

llb_321 发表于2楼  查看完整内容

随机森林,虽然可以用于回归,但结果并不如线性回归模型好,甚至会更差。 随机森林,本质上是决策树,主要还是用于分类。 如果要用随机森林实现你的想法,要有足够的样本数能够划分出训练集和测试集,变量也要有尽可能多才适合。 如果目标变量是二分类,结果就是你说的能否入选。但这种情况,是无法比较入选可能性的,算法本身原理不复杂,但执行过程是黑匣子,结果中也没有你能据以判断可能性高低的数据。可以安慰的是,可以判 ...

沙发
llb_321 在职认证  发表于 2023-1-27 15:19:10
随机森林,虽然可以用于回归,但结果并不如线性回归模型好,甚至会更差。
随机森林,本质上是决策树,主要还是用于分类。
如果要用随机森林实现你的想法,要有足够的样本数能够划分出训练集和测试集,变量也要有尽可能多才适合。
如果目标变量是二分类,结果就是你说的能否入选。但这种情况,是无法比较入选可能性的,算法本身原理不复杂,但执行过程是黑匣子,结果中也没有你能据以判断可能性高低的数据。可以安慰的是,可以判断变量的重要性,提示你需要更关注哪几个变量。
如果目标变量变成入选排名1~3甚至是1~5,那么结果就是入选的可能性高低。模型出来后,用测试集验证一下,检查ROC结果。但问题是,这个变量的取值怎么来的呢?恐怕没有历史数据可用,拍脑袋想也没意义。

已有 1 人评分经验 收起 理由
cheetahfly + 10 热心帮助其他会员

总评分: 经验 + 10   查看全部评分

藤椅
jnj1204 发表于 2023-1-31 23:45:54
llb_321 发表于 2023-1-27 15:19
随机森林,虽然可以用于回归,但结果并不如线性回归模型好,甚至会更差。
随机森林,本质上是决策树,主要 ...
非常感谢您认真的回复,我曾经尝试用逻辑回归做过,但是因为变量有十几个且他们之间的共线性太严重了,所以换成了随机森林,我在网上搜索了predict(model, data, type = "prob") ,不知道这是否可以代表选中的概率呢

板凳
jnj1204 发表于 2023-2-1 01:19:27
llb_321 发表于 2023-1-27 15:19
随机森林,虽然可以用于回归,但结果并不如线性回归模型好,甚至会更差。
随机森林,本质上是决策树,主要 ...
请问有什么更好的方法吗,非常感谢

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注cda
拉您进交流群
GMT+8, 2026-1-7 04:39